Identifying the ideal time for a casement window replacement is crucial. Here are some signs that show a need for replacement:
Visible Damage: Look for fractures, chips, or warping in the window frame.Drafts: Noticeable drafts when the windows are closed signal that the seals may be compromised.Condensation: Presence of water in between the panes shows stopped working double glazing.Trouble in Operation: If windows end up being tough to open or close, it may be time for replacements.Choosing the Right Casement Windows

Changing casement windows can be a sizable task. Here's a step-by-step guide to assist property owners:
Step 1: Measure the Opening
Precise measurements are vital. Utilize a measuring tape to determine the width and height of the window opening. Step at several points to guarantee uniformity, as old frames may not be completely square.
Action 2: Remove the Old WindowPrepare the Area: Clear the surrounding space of furniture or designs.Eliminate Window Stops: Gently pry off the stops holding the window in place.Get the Old Window: Remove the window frame thoroughly, guaranteeing not to damage the surrounding wall or trim.Action 3: Install New WindowsInspect the Opening: Clean and prepare the opening for the new window.Insert the New Local Window Installation: Center the new Casement Window Installer window in the opening, guaranteeing it is level.Secure the Window: Fasten it according to the producer's guidelines, typically with screws.Seal the Edges: Use caulk to seal the edges and prevent air and water leaks.Step 4: Finishing TouchesReattach Stops: Replace the window stops to protect the window in place.Touch Up Paint: If required, paint or finish the trim around the window to match the design.Step 5: Clean Up
Remove any debris from the installation process and check for any concerns. Guarantee that the window opens and closes smoothly.
Frequently Asked Questions about Casement Window ReplacementWhat is the typical cost of casement window replacement?
The cost may vary widely based on window type, products, and labor. Typically, house owners can expect to spend between ₤ 300 to ₤ 800 per window, including installation.
How long does it require to replace casement windows?
The replacement process for a single window typically takes in between 2 to 4 hours, while multiple windows might need a whole day or more, depending on the extent of work required.
Can I change casement windows myself?
While DIY replacement is possible, it requires precise measurements, tools, and abilities. Working with a professional might make sure a greater quality of installation.
What upkeep is required after installation?
New casement windows require minimal maintenance. Regular cleaning of the glass and lubrication of the hinges will make sure long-lasting efficiency. Inspect seals occasionally and clean window tracks.
